LinuxBIOS dokáže spouštět Windows

Zajímavý projekt nazvaný LinuxBIOS kladoucí si za cíl vytvořit otevřený BIOS pro osobní počítače má za sebou první velký úspěch - jím osazené počítače již dokáží spouštět běžné operační systémy.
BIOS - základní stavební kámen každého osobního počítače by se dal nazvat tichým dříčem - přestože o něm drtivá většina uživatelů počítačů vůbec neví, jedná se jistě o klíčovou součástku. Mnohým vývojářům a fanatikům do open-source světa vadila uzavřenost programového kódu BIOSu a proto se rozhodli o vytvoření takového BIOSu, který by jim vyhovoval a který by uměl spustit linuxové jádro i na počítači bez jakéhokoli disku. A tak vznikl LinuxBIOS.

Otevřený všelék?

Takový počin má pochopitelně své výhody i nevýhody. Nespornou výhodou je právě otevřenost zdrojového kódu a s ním spojené snadné rozšíření o nové funkce či snadné odhalení případných chyb. Nevýhoda se zdá být pouze jedna, ale zato je poměrně závažná - množství podporovaných základních desek není nikterak vysoké – jedná se o pouhých třináct kousků, z nichž alespoň některé vybíráme:

  • Gigabyte GA-6BXC
  • PCCHIPS M810LMR
  • Matsonic MS7308E
  • Procomm BST1B
  • WinFast 6300

Pro linuxové uživatele může být také užitečné linuxové jádro uložené přímo do BIOSu na základní desce. Počítač tak bude startovat skutečně rychle a ke svému chodu nebude potřebovat pevný ani jiný disk - postačí jen operační paměť, jejíž část umí operační systém využít jako ramdisk.

Softwarově jede i Windows

Že je však tento projekt na správné - nebo alespoň funkčně správné cestě - dokazuje právě provedený úspěšný test. V se testovacímu týmu povedlo úspěšně nainstalovat nejen unixové operační systémy Linux, či OpenBSD, ale především také Windows 2002.

Pro spuštění jiného operačního systému však nebyl použit pouze upravený LinuxBIOS, ale především Bochs emulátor, do kterého byl LinuxBIOS „vlepen“ pomocí utility ADLO. Jednalo se tedy o softwarovou emulaci kompletního počítače, nikoli o nahrání LinuxBIOSu do fyzické základní desky. Od softwarového vyzkoušení a spuštění operačního systému je již jen kousek k použití této modifikace LinuxBIOSu bez nutnosti použití emulátoru.

Správná cesta?

Úspěšnost této zkoušky může dokazovat, že projekt LinuxBIOS míří po správné cestě. Může se dokonce stát, že se dostane až tam, kde s ním nebylo původně vůbec zamýšleno. Původní zamíření LinuxBIOSu jej určovalo především do jednoúčelových aplikací či webových nebo aplikačních serverů. Ovšem s úspěšným spuštěním "desktopových" operačních systémů se zde otevírá také cesta na osobní počítače běžných domácích uživatelů.

Než se však tak stane (stane-li se vůbec) bude muset ujít LinuxBIOS ještě pořádný kus cesty - bude muset podporovat či existovat ve verzi pro dostatečný počet základních desek, musí být spolehlivý a musí umožnit stoprocentní využití všech komponent základní desky i samotného počítače.

Diskuze (20) Další článek: Intel uvede příští rok čipset s podporou DDR400

Témata článku: Windows, Snadná emulace, Dok, Snadná cesta, Linuxové jádro, Stan, Tichý počítač, Fyzické jádro, Cesta, Lin, Linuxový systém, Úspěšný test

Určitě si přečtěte


Aktuální číslo časopisu Computer

Jak rychlé je nabíjení bez drátů?

Test 11 sluchátek pro hráče

Aplikace, které vám zachrání dovolenou

Kompletní přehled datových tarifů